RE: It is possible to run rpitc 3.112 on the new raspberry pi 3 B +
(19-03-2018, 11:13 AM)Lino De Marinis Wrote: It is possible to run rpitc 3.112 on the new raspberry pi 3 B + ?!?! I have managed to do the update on my previous pi and then put the SD card into the new raspberry pi 3 b+ and it works fine. below is what I did. ran following commands, sudo apt-get update sudo apt-get install rpi-update sudo rpi-update sudo reboot |

RE: It is possible to run rpitc 3.112 on the new raspberry pi 3 B +
After i ran
sudo apt-get update sudo apt-get install rpi-update sudo rpi-update sudo reboot i couldn't see any existing ethernet-adapter on my 3B+. Finally i got it working with this: edit this file: '/lib/udev/rules.d/73-usb-net-by-mac.rules' where it says: 'IMPORT{builtin}="net_id", NAME="$env{ID_NET_NAME_MAC}"' you change it to: 'IMPORT{builtin}="net_id", NAME="eth0"' I found it here: https://www.freedesktop.org/wiki/Softwar...faceNames/ Unfortunately i didn't get the 300+ Mbit/s running yet. |
